Overview
The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y Sciences programme offered at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am is unique in its multidisciplinary focus on both fundamental and clinically applied scientific research which gives you insight into underlying mechanisms like pain and interventions and how to treat patients. We use recent innovations, such as virtual reality and eHealth.

The Master's programme in Musculoskeletal Physiotherapy Sciences prepares you well for a variety of professional positions, including:
- Academically trained clinician/physiotherapist
- Clinical movement analyst
- Clinical exercise physiologist
- Product specialist in technological rehabilitation
- Lecturer in higher education
- Manager/policy maker
- Researcher (PhD student)
- Embedded scientist

General requirements
- Your previous education needs to be deemed equivalent to at least a Dutch academic Bachelor’s degree obtained at a research university (nominal duration 3 years).
- In case your previous education is not equivalent to at least a Dutch academic Bachelor’s degree (WO), the Admission board may decide that you are admissible after you have eliminated your deficiency by completion of a GMAT Focus Edition test. For more information see below.
